A8L Chick 26th June 2012 08:29 PM

I forgot to let you all know what my resolution to this issue was... it was the ARB. You have to replace the whole unit as the bushes are not seperate.

All rattles are cured though now :)

Radman 26th October 2012 08:58 PM

I have a similar knocking sound and feel from the front on our rough north yorkshire roads and there was an advisory re the ARB bushes at the last MOT. So I have to replace the ARB and bushes as a single unit? I thought I've seen bushes for sale seperately somewhere. Anyone had a droning sound as the speed drops through 60mph? Happens in 5th or 6th gear and also coasting in neutral, gear changes are smooth. I'm hoping it might be a wheel bearing?

JD

ainarssems 26th October 2012 09:07 PM

It depends if it's the bushes that connect ARB to subframe or C-link bushes that connect to suspension arm,

If the dronoing noise is present in neutral there is a good chance it is wheel bearing

Radman 5th November 2012 08:41 PM

Just back from having the C links replaced today, ARB bushes were OK. Mileage 90 000. Feels much more controlled at the front and the knocking has gone. No problem with wheel bearings, apparently could be the tyres (pilot sports nearly worn out) so the winter wheels will go on at the end of the week.
